ARLINGTON, Texas — Nelson Cruz broke out of an extended slump with a career-high eight RBIs and Colby Lewis took a no-hitter into the sixth inning of his 10th victory as the Texas Rangers beat the Toronto Blue Jays 12-2 on Friday night.

Cruz drove in runs with hits in each of his four at-bats. His RBI single in the second put Texas ahead to stay and he added a three-run homer, his 22nd, in the fourth off Jo-Jo Reyes (5-8). The slugger had only one RBI in his previous 11 games.

Lewis (10-7) allowed one run and two hits over 6 2-3 innings to become the third Rangers starter to win 10 games this season. Only one other time in the franchise's 51 seasons have the Rangers had three 10-game winners before the end of July.
